If your device is not charging after connecting to power, please follow these steps to diagnose and resolve the issue:
1.Verify Charger Voltage (Crucial)
- Action: Check the specifications of your power adapter. The device requires a 5V/2A power adapter.
Warning: Do NOT use a 12V power supply with the USB port, as this will burn out the internal charging circuit. Damage caused by improper use is not covered under warranty.
2. Cross-Test with Different Accessories
- Action: If the device fails to charge, try using a different 5V/2A adapter and a different charging cable to rule out a faulty charger or cable.
3. System Reset (For Firmware Issues)
Action: If the hardware connection is fine but there is no response, the firmware may be frozen. Open the waterproof rubber plug and long-press the Reset button for 10 seconds.
- Observation: Check if there are any voice prompts or flashing lights. If the device responds, try charging it again.
4. Contact Technical Support
- If the issue persists after following the steps above, please contact customer support with the following:
- Your device NID (and ICCID for 4G mode users).
- A video recording: Show the status of the indicator lights while the device is plugged in for our engineers to review
